首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>Python文件创建

Python文件创建
EN

Stack Overflow用户
提问于 2020-10-30 12:56:26
回答 2查看 134关注 0票数 2

我有这段代码,我需要将其创建为python文件,在该文件中,用户必须单击完成的工作流。

我的样本计划

代码语言:javascript
复制
import os
import pandas as pd
import sys
import csv

path = os.getcwd()

v1 = pd.read_csv(r"path\V1.tsv", delimiter = '\t')

v1.to_csv(r"path\v2.csv", index=False)

我使用Pyinstaller创建了一个.exe文件,但是它并没有帮助我实现我想要的。有人能建议我吗?

EN

回答 2

Stack Overflow用户

发布于 2022-03-22 18:20:19

取决于你对PyInstaller的失望程度,(速度?尺码?)目录中的文件太多了?),您可能要尝试:

  • PyInstaller的--onefile标志,它将将所有内容编译成一个.exe文件,但运行起来需要花费很长时间。
  • 冰冻。这可以生成.exe文件,比如PyInstaller,但是性能不会更好。我发现最有用的方法是通过调用py setup.py bdist_msi (Windows)或py setup.py bdist_dmg (Linux)将文件编译成安装程序。人们可以使用安装程序将.exe添加到他们的计算机中。安装程序创建的.exe文件将运行非常快。
票数 2
EN

Stack Overflow用户

发布于 2022-03-29 20:16:29

尝试使用--onefile标志指定只需要为该脚本创建1个exe文件。

例如,使用cmd:pyinstaller --onefile file_name.py

如果这没有帮助,您能指定正在发生的问题吗?

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/64608775

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档